What does turmeric go best with?

What does turmeric go best with?

Turmeric’s slightly warm and peppery flavor works especially well with cauliflower, potatoes, and root vegetables.

What flavors go well with turmeric?

Turmeric is used in curry powders — it’s what gives curry it’s golden-orange hue. If you enjoy curry and have not tried turmeric, you may notice some similarity in the flavor. It pairs well with spices such as ginger, cumin, coriander, even cinnamon.

What can I do with fresh turmeric?

Tasty Ways to Use Fresh Turmeric Use fresh turmeric in lentil, rice, and other grain dishes. Sliced, it can be added to soups or pickled. Fresh turmeric pairs well with egg dishes: Try grating some into egg salads, scrambled eggs, or omelettes. Use grated turmeric in a marinade for chicken, fish, or vegetables.

How can I make turmeric taste better?

Sprinkle or rub it on literally anything. “I add turmeric to everything from my eggs, salad and veggie dishes to meats, beans and lentils,” Kimszal says. In general, it tastes better in cooked, warm foods with other seasonings, or when rolled into a homemade salad dressing.

What foods are made with turmeric?

Turmeric is also a common ingredient in deviled eggs, Worcestershire sauce, chicken stock, potatoes, cheeses, yogurt, sausages, egg salads, pickles, relishes, spreads and beverages.

What are some recipes using turmeric?

Bring water to a boil in a small saucepan; add turmeric, ginger, and cinnamon . Reduce heat to medium-low and simmer for 10 minutes. Strain tea into a large glass; add honey and lemon wedge.

What is a good replacement for turmeric?

Several spices, including ginger and saffron, are acceptable substitutes for turmeric. Commonly used in Indian food, turmeric is widely available. However, other spices are more likely available in a basic kitchen spice cabinet. Ginger’s flavor is the closet to that of turmeric, making it an excellent replacement.
